DESCRIPTION:Speakers: Soumya Sankar (Universiteit Utrecht)\n\nNumber theor
 y lunch seminar\nClassical Diophantine problems can often be rephrased in 
 the language of stacks\, which allows the use of a wider geometric toolbox
  for such problems. In this talk I will describe such a rephrasing for a c
 ertain family of generalized Fermat equations of genus less than 1\, and r
 eport on ongoing work on studing the statistics of the failure of the inte
 gral Hasse principle in this family. This talk is based on joint work with
  Juanita Duque Rosero\, Chris Keyes\, Andrew Kobin\, Manami Roy and Yidi W
 ang\, and does not assume any prior knowledge about stacks. \n\nhttps://m
